A National Leader

TUN, in partnership with the Center for Disease Control (CDC), is a national leader in research for understanding the impact of Adverse Childhood Experiences on children who are involved with the juvenile offender system.

TUN has contracted with the Pierce County Juvenile Court to facilitate a MacArthur Foundation grant. It supports communication and action in the coordination of juvenile courts and state-based Child Protective Services (CPS) for youths who are in involved in both systems. Washington is only one of nine states that have receive MacArthur Foundation grants.

Statewide Conferences

To further educate those who work with at-risk teens, TUN conducted the first Community Learning Conference: Hurt to Hope: Moving Children Past Trauma that focused on easing the impact of ACEs on youth. Later, Spokane County followed suit with its own conference. And in 2009, Chelan-Douglas Counties will conduct the conference.
